US troops surge evacuations out of Kabul but threats persist
The U.S. military pulled off its biggest day of evacuation flights out of Afghanistan by far on Aug. 23, but deadly violence that has blocked many desperate evacuees from entering Kabul's airport persisted, and the Taliban signaled they might soon seek to shut down the airlifts.

Taliban Capture US Planes and Missiles
The Taliban terrorist movement has seized a small number of US aircraft, military helicopters and anti-tank missiles, sources told Al-Arabiya TV.
As the interlocutors of the channel noted, the seizure of even a small number of weapons is of concern to the leadership of the United States.

Turkish soldiers set up 'Ankara headquarters' at Kabul airport to help in evacuations
Turkish soldiers are assisting people at the Kabul airport in ensuring their safe departure from Afghanistan, and an "Ankara headquarters" has been established to coordinate with those leaving the war-torn country.
